Limoneira Co (LMNR) closed at $12.79, reflecting a minimal change of -0.16% from the prior session. The stock continues to trade within a defined range, with support at $12.15 and resistance at $13.43. The slight decline suggests a period of consolidation as the market digests recent developments.

Limoneira’s recent trading activity has been characterized by low-volume moves, indicating a lack of strong directional conviction from market participants. At $12.79, the stock is essentially flat on the session, with the -0.16% change reflecting a near-term equilibrium between buyers and sellers. The broader agribusiness sector has seen mixed performance, and Limoneira’s muted price action aligns with a period of relative calm. The current price sits closer to the lower end of its established range, suggesting that downside pressure may be limited as long as the $12.15 support holds. On the upside, the $13.43 resistance level remains a key barrier that bulls would need to overcome to generate momentum. Without a catalyst, the stock appears to be in a holding pattern, with traders watching for volume expansion to confirm the next directional move. The stock’s recent movement may also be influenced by seasonal factors in the citrus market and company-specific operational updates, though no major news has surfaced in the immediate session.

From a technical perspective, Limoneira is trading in a range-bound pattern defined by the $12.15 support and $13.43 resistance. The stock’s price action near the lower boundary could attract buyers looking for a bounce, but the lack of strong volume suggests caution.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is likely in the mid-40s, indicating slightly bearish momentum without reaching oversold conditions—a zone that would signal a potential reversal if triggered. The moving averages trend is mixed; the 50-day moving average may be flattening while the 200-day moving average continues to slope downward, pointing to a longer-term downtrend that remains intact. The current consolidation could be building a base for a breakout, but the stock has yet to form a clear reversal pattern such as a double bottom or bullish engulfing candle. Key support at $12.15 has been tested several times in recent weeks and must hold to prevent a slide toward lower levels. Conversely, a move above $13.43 would signal a potential shift in sentiment.

Looking ahead, Limoneira’s outlook may depend on a combination of company earnings, citrus industry fundamentals, and broader market risk appetite. If the stock can hold above $12.15 and volume begins to pick up, it could attempt a move toward the $13.43 resistance. A break above that level might open the door to a test of the $14.00 area. However, if support at $12.15 fails, the stock could see a decline toward the next psychological level near $11.50. Factors that could influence future performance include quarterly earnings reports, developments in weather patterns affecting citrus crops, and changes in consumer demand for fresh produce. Additionally, any news related to Limoneira’s real estate holdings or operational efficiency initiatives could act as a catalyst. Investors should monitor whether the stock can establish a higher low above $12.15, which might serve as a foundation for a more sustained recovery.
